1. Visit the iconic Portland Head Light at Fort Williams Park

The Portland Head Light is one of the most photographed lighthouses in America. It stands proudly at Fort Williams Park and has been guiding ships since its construction in 1791. The stunning views of the Atlantic Ocean and the surrounding coastal landscape make it a must-see for every visitor.

You can walk around the lighthouse, explore the historic buildings, and take beautiful photographs. Fort Williams Park itself features picnic areas, trails, and open green spaces. It’s a great place to relax and soak in the natural beauty of the coastline.

The lighthouse has a small museum and gift shop where you can learn about its history. There are informative displays that detail the lighthouse’s significance in maritime safety. The area is perfect for a family day out or a romantic sunset stroll.

In summer, the park hosts various events, including concerts and festivals. Watching the waves crash against the rocky shore while enjoying live music is quite an experience. Don’t forget to bring your camera; the views are breathtaking!

A visit to Portland Head Light will create lasting memories. It’s a blend of history, beauty, and the charm of Maine’s coastline.

10. Sample fresh seafood at The Lobster Shack at Two Lights

The Lobster Shack at Two Lights is a culinary gem located along the stunning coastline. Known for its mouthwatering seafood, this casual eatery offers fresh Maine lobster and various dishes that showcase local flavors. Dining here is a quintessential Maine experience.

Make sure to try their famed lobster rolls and fried clams, both served with a view of the ocean. The outdoor seating makes it even more enjoyable as you can soak in the atmosphere while indulging in delicious food. The scent of the sea complements the flavors of the dishes perfectly.

The quaint, laid-back vibe of the restaurant adds to its charm. It’s a great spot for casual dining with friends or family. You can even grab some food to go and have a picnic nearby, basking in the coastal breeze.

During the season, you may find local artists showcasing their works on the premises, adding to the cultural experience. The Lobster Shack supports the local community through partnerships with nearby artists and farmers.

Enjoying a meal at The Lobster Shack combines fresh seafood with beautiful scenery, making it a memorable dining adventure.
